## Runbook: Crumbleton order-cutoff rule

Context for the weekly eng sync: the bakery order-cutoff rule freezes next-day orders at a fixed local time per store. If the scheduler misfires, orders slip past cutoff and the prep team over-bakes. Check the scheduler logs first, then confirm the cutoff job ran for every region. The live configuration values governing the cutoff are shown below.

config for yahof-tajop:
zorath:
  pin: 7493
  metrics_host: metrics.zorath.tolvaqsys.internal
  tenant: praiel
  seal: seal_fd9cd4f1

Handover to release: Parrowtech schema registry is stable. All event schemas migrated to v3; producers validated Tuesday. Pending: deprecate legacy topic aliases after cut. Registry admin sits behind the Ledgevault; if you need to rotate keys mid-release, unlock it first. The recovery passphrase you'll need is written directly below.

vault phrase of fahip-bagag = drudor-ulays-zoreth-fenir-rusiel-jorir-ulair-joreth-ulavan-ralael

## Runbook: Bloomgate Filter Tuning

Context for the sync: Bloomgate sits in front of the Kestrelstore KV cluster and short-circuits lookups for keys that definitely don't exist. If false-positive rates climb above 2%, bump `BLOOM_BITS_PER_KEY` to 12 and rebuild the filter during the low-traffic window. The rebuild job authenticates against the Kestrelstore admin plane, and that credential goes on the following line.

secret setting of bagag-kajof: RELAY_SECRET8=d9a517d5